Learn the Routine
You will learn how to drive a brand new, manual vehicle that is perfect for beginners. It comes with a 1.5-litre petrol engine, as well as many features to make driving as enjoyable as you can. Your instructor will explain the car controls and their purpose like the brake, gas, clutch, gears, power assisted steering and mirrors, and how you can use them during your lessons.
In the initial driving lessons your instructor will be focused on enhancing your confidence behind the wheel and improving your basic car controls. This will help you get a feel for the car and learn the necessary skills to drive safely on roads that are shared by other vehicles.
As you gain confidence in driving and start to grasp the fundamentals your instructor will gradually introduce more challenging road conditions. This includes hill-starting and manoeuvring, as well as driving through the narrow streets of the city centre. Edinburgh's hilly terrain and tight streets can be tricky for drivers who are new to the sport, so it is essential to practice and improve your skills before attempting these conditions on your test.
There will also be a lot of traffic and a lot of pedestrians in the city centre around tourist hotspots such as Princes Street and Royal Mile. This can be frustrating and distracting for new drivers. However, it's a great opportunity to develop your thinking and planning capabilities.
Some roads in the city center are restricted to 20mph, which means you should be aware of the speed limit when driving in this area. If you're caught speeding in excess of the speed limit, you could be punished up to PS100 or get three penalty points added to your licence.

Practicing in a variety of Areas
It's essential to practice in a variety of areas when learning to drive in Edinburgh. It is important to practice driving in a variety of locations from the quaint streets of Edinburgh's Old Town to busy city centre roads.
A quality instructor will locate the ideal location to practice in, and will make sure that you're familiar with the traffic and road conditions that you'll encounter during your test day. Practice in different locations also helps you to build confidence and familiarity with the city's layout, which will be important when it comes to tackling your driving test and living life as a driver.
The ideal place to learn how to drive in Edinburgh is close to schools, like Marine Drive in Davidson's Mains or the Royal High School on East Barnton Avenue. These quieter areas are ideal for your first driving lessons, before moving onto busier roads such as Queensferry Road and Lothian Road as you gain confidence. The busy roads also offer the perfect opportunity to test your defensive driving as well as your planning and anticipation skills.
Other areas worth a visit include Comely Bank and Craigleith, Murrayfield and Roseburn and Morningside. These locations are typically less crowded than Haymarket, and can be a good location to practice parking and maneuvering. These locations are ideal for practicing lane changes and corners.
It is recommended to practice in areas of residential development, where you can get used to the lower speed limits. Many of these roads have a limit of 20mph which is a great method to practice before you tackle more difficult routes like motorways or dual-carriageways.
